在Linux系统中,软件包管理是一个至关重要的环节,它关系到系统的稳定性和功能的丰富性。Fedora Linux作为一款优秀的开源操作系统,其软件包管理同样强大而灵活。本文将为你详细介绍如何在Fedora中轻松安装、更新和卸载软件包,让你的系统焕然一新。
一、软件包管理工具
Fedora Linux中常用的软件包管理工具有以下几种:
- dnf:Fedora 22及以后版本中,dnf取代了yum成为默认的包管理器。
- yum:虽然dnf已经成为默认的包管理器,但yum仍然广泛使用,特别是在一些旧版本的Fedora中。
- rpm:rpm是Red Hat Package Manager的缩写,用于管理RPM格式的软件包。
二、安装软件包
使用dnf安装
sudo dnf install package_name
例如,安装一个名为package_name的软件包。
使用yum安装
sudo yum install package_name
同样,安装一个名为package_name的软件包。
使用rpm安装
sudo rpm -i package_name.rpm
安装一个名为package_name.rpm的RPM软件包。
三、更新软件包
使用dnf更新
sudo dnf update
更新所有已安装的软件包。
使用yum更新
sudo yum update
同样,更新所有已安装的软件包。
使用rpm更新
sudo yum install package_name --replacepkgs
更新一个特定的软件包。
四、卸载软件包
使用dnf卸载
sudo dnf remove package_name
卸载一个名为package_name的软件包。
使用yum卸载
sudo yum remove package_name
同样,卸载一个名为package_name的软件包。
使用rpm卸载
sudo yum erase package_name
卸载一个名为package_name的软件包。
五、其他dnf命令
dnf提供了丰富的命令,以下是一些常用的:
dnf list installed:列出所有已安装的软件包。dnf list available:列出所有可用的软件包。dnf search package_name:搜索与package_name相关的软件包。dnf info package_name:显示关于package_name的信息。
六、总结
通过本文的介绍,相信你已经对Fedora Linux的软件包管理有了更深入的了解。学会使用dnf、yum和rpm等工具,可以让你轻松地安装、更新和卸载软件包,让你的系统始终保持最佳状态。希望这篇文章能帮助你更好地使用Fedora Linux!
